So, what’s the deal with MYOM’s fortified oat milk? Well, MYOM has boosted its handy, fridge-free pouches with vitamins that vegans are typically at risk of missing out on.
Iodine, for example, is commonly found in dairy and seafood – two obvious no-gos for plant-based eaters. Another big one is vitamin B12, which is almost exclusively sourced from animal products.

Here’s exactly what you’re getting inside every MYOM pouch:
- Calcium – Supports strong bones and teeth; especially important if you’re not getting it from dairy.
- Vitamin B12 – Essential for energy, brain function, and red blood cell production—something most plant-based diets naturally lack.
- Vegan-friendly vitamin D3 – Helps your body absorb calcium and keeps your immune system firing on all cylinders (bonus points during UK winters).
- Iodine – Crucial for thyroid health and hormone regulation, yet often missing from plant-based foods.

How To Use MYOM Pouches
MYOM isn’t your typical fortified oat milk. It doesn’t come in oversized, wasteful cartons – and you can forget everything you think you know about powdered milk nonsense.
Instead, MYOM’s goodness is packed into clever, cupboard-friendly liquid pouches. Turning each one into a litre of fresh, delicious oat milk is easy-squeezy – literally.
Just squeeze the pouch into one of MYOM’s retro glass milk bottles, add water, and give it a shake. That’s it. No mess, no fuss – just creamy, nutrient-rich oat milk on demand.
Not only does the glass bottle keep MYOM fresher for longer, but it also drastically reduces the amount of packaging heading to landfill.
